Output d931f35b9960ea5fefbe18ff7ed78001f8941fb160446db454484d40433bb3ca:3

value
36621590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 510b4da2916a75c001aa185fd6d7d7c10f0f34c7 OP_EQUAL
address
MFHgWLFyHreHNuZDa6CCi2JDgAjRUHpYZw
transaction
d931f35b9960ea5fefbe18ff7ed78001f8941fb160446db454484d40433bb3ca
spent
true